THE WARRIOR
1) EVERY WARRIOR HAS A CAUSE TO FIGHT FOR.
Don't be afraid of them. Remember the Lord, who is great and awesome, and fight for your brothers, your sons and your daughters, your wives and your homes.
• A warrior is only as worthy as his cause.
Be strong and let us fight bravely for our people and the cities of our God.
2) EVERY WARRIOR HAS WEAPONS TO FIGHT WITH.
For though we live in the world, we do not wage war as the world does. The weapons we fight with are not the weapons of the world. On the contrary, they have divine power to demolish strongholds.
For our struggle is not against flesh and blood, but against the rulers, against the authorities, against the powers of this dark world and against the spiritual forces of evil in the heavenly realms.
3) EVERY WARRIOR OCCASIONALLY FEARS FAILURE.
Do not be afraid. Stand firm and you will see the deliverance the LORD will bring you today.
• You have been prepared!
• You have permission to fight!
• You never fight alone!
Hear, O Israel, today you are going into battle against your enemies. Do not be fainthearted or afraid; do not be terrified or give way to panic before them. For the LORD your God is the one who goes with you to fight for you against your enemies to give
